Florida Fishing Reports for Bradenton


Florida Fishing Reports for Bradenton, Anna Maria Island, Palmetto, Sarasota, and Longboat Key - submitted June 16, 2008


Redfish are stacking up


Wow, redfish have been stacked up, under docks for the past 6 weeks, taking live shrimp. Up to 30 inches. Many amazing battles on light tackle. Try long docks, in shallow water, with lots of shade. Get up close and cast deep into shadows. Avoid super low tides and use a split shot.
